Gopi Prem (गोपी प्रेम | gopī prema) is the completely selfless Divine love of the Gopis for Shri Radha-Krishna, in which the happiness of the Beloved alone is the lover's happiness.

Its defining sentiment is:

तत्सुखसुखित्वम्।
tatsukhasukhitvam
“Happiness in the happiness of the beloved.”

There is no desire for one's own happiness in Gopi Prem. The sole aim is the happiness of Shri Radha-Krishna.

The Love of the Gopis

The Gopis do not serve Shri Radha-Krishna in order to receive something in return. Their attention is not upon their own pleasure, recognition, proximity, or even relief from the pain of separation.

Their happiness lies in pleasing the Divine Couple.

Thus, even when a Gopi experiences intense longing for Shri Krishna, she does not place relief from her own suffering above His happiness. Her own pleasure or pain becomes secondary to what gives pleasure to her Beloved.

Gopi Prem and Samartha Rati

Within Madhurya Bhav (माधुर्य भाव | mādhurya bhāva), three levels of love are described:

  • Sadharani Rati
  • Samanjasa Rati
  • Samartha Rati

Samartha Rati is the highest of these and is also called Gopi Prem. In this love, there is no trace of the desire for self-happiness.

This is why Gopi Prem is not merely intense affection for Shri Krishna. Its distinguishing characteristic is complete selflessness.

Samartha Rati — the highest level of Madhurya Bhav; also called Gopi Prem.

Madhurya Bhav — the devotional sentiment within which Samartha Rati, or Gopi Prem, is found.

Gopi Bhav — used in KVW's Poetry Dictionary as another name for Gopi Prem.

Tatsukhasukhitvam — the defining sentiment of finding one's happiness solely in the happiness of the Beloved.
